Solution

The correct option is D Bacillus
Cell membrane invaginates and gets folded inside the cell forming mesosomes in bacillus because mesosomes are present only in the gram-positive organisms. All the other bacteria are gram-negative organism.
So, the correct answer is 'Bacillus'.
